"Job DescriptionThe Vehicle Logistics Operations Analyst is strategically responsible for managing and optimizing the supply chain for finished units (Finished Vehicle Logistics) across both import and export markets. The primary function of this role is to serve as a critical liaison between manufacturing centers and final destinations, precisely planning and executing outbound logistics operations through a multimodal framework that integrates rail, maritime, and road (convoy) transportation. This position involves direct supervision of operational capacity at logistics yards and ports, as well as managing customs documentation to ensure full international trade compliance. Furthermore, the analyst works in close coordination with logistics service providers to ensure strict adherence to lead times and the physical integrity of the units.
